Yes, proving that you have what you say you have is normal. Photos and receipts/invoices are just about always required for insurance policies. This goes for non-collectible itemized policies as well (I.e. wedding rings, etc). It's an extremely good idea to keep a list of the serial numbers on flips of graded cards as well. I know a couple people who were able to recoup stolen cards via flip verification.
